‘Let them’, creatine and fibermaxxing: the biggest wellness trends of 2025
Here’s what you need to know about the supplements, procedures and hacks everyone’s discussing

TL;DR
- Dopamine menus are curated lists of mood-boosting activities.
- The 'Let Them Theory' advises accepting others' actions without intervention.
- Creatine, a natural compound, is popular for enhancing high-impact activities.
- Deep plane facelifts, a complex cosmetic procedure, gained attention for their smooth results.
- Psyllium husk is promoted as a fiber source, similar to but distinct from weight-loss drugs.
- Fibermaxxing involves increasing dietary fiber intake for health benefits.
- Weighted vests are used to potentially improve bone density and calorie burn.
- 'Executive dysfunction' is a social media term for difficulties with task management, not a clinical diagnosis.
- 'Little treats' culture emphasizes finding joy in small pleasures amidst chaos.
- The 'bird theory' suggests relationship strength is indicated by responding to a partner's bids for attention.
